2011-09-08 10 views

답변

9

max($values) 함수 [php docs]은 숫자 및/또는 문자열 배열에서 수치상 가장 큰 값을 반환합니다.

max(array(5, 3, 13, 495, 13, 84, 99, '134', 11)) 
= 495 
max(array(0, '1024', 512, '#24564')) 
= '1024' 
$values = array(
    5 => 5, 
    "130" => 10, 
    "15" => 90, 
    9999 => 50 
); 

max($values) 
= 90 
0

당신은 (읽기가 아주 간단하기 때문에, 자바 스크립트에서),이 같은 것을 시도 할 수있는 알고리즘이 아닌 내장 함수가 필요합니다 가정 :

function find_max(array) { 
    var max = -9999999; // some arbitrarily low value 
    for (var i = 0; i < array.length; i++) 
     if (array[i] > max) 
      max = array[i]; 
    return max; 
} 

희망이 도움이됩니다. 행운을 빌어 요.

관련 문제